De Gasperi Wins Confidence Vote In Senate

Rome Premier Alcide de Gasperi secures a 151 to 101 confidence vote in the Senate for a seventh government. Several abstained as he vowed to oppose Communism and a Fascist revival, calling MSI’s rise a return to ancient error. He warned against laissez-faire leadership.

Aid Program For Chiang Requested By Administration

Washington reports the administration asked Congress to approve a $307 million aid package for Chiang Kai-shek’s Nationalists, including about $217 million in arms shipments to modernize 25 to 30 divisions. The plan, described in secret sessions, aims to defend Formosa and shifts U.S. policy away from nonintervention toward aiding Nationalist forces.

Million Dollar Fire Destroys Wilson Market Warehouse

A Wilson blaze wiped out Center Brick Warehouse No 1 a 116000 square foot building and caused about 1 million dollars in damage. Fire Chief T R Bissett was injured. 5000 spectators watched as Wilson and Rocky Mount crews battled the flames. Origin unknown discovered before 2 a.m. Other nearby buildings sustained smoke and heat damage.

U S Casualties Reach 80430 Amid Korean War Lull

The War Department reports a new total of 80430 battle casualties, up 351 from a week earlier, the lowest weekly rise since the Korean War began. The tally includes 13438 deaths 54857 wounded 10635 missing 159 prisoners and 148 who were formerly listed as missing but found.

Korean War Costs Put At Five Billion Annually

Washington reports estimate the Korean War costs the United States about 5 billion dollars per year. House figures show plans for a 3.5 million-man mobilization and expansion of the air arm, with hearings to set final budgets and service requirements.

City Enacts Strict Quarantine for Vaccination Drive

Reedsburg officials order a city wide quarantine until mass inoculation is finished. 5 000 to 7 000 residents expected to submit to vaccination under care of four doctors and nurses. Noncompliant businesses face closure. public gatherings like theaters and churches banned. Local and county officials coordinate with state authorities to curb an epidemic.

Early solution to gang killing in Hollywood case

Police held four men overnight and one more, James Utley, 45, ex convict and former reform figure, in the 1946 feud stabbing linked to gambling boss Mick Cohen. Brancato and Trombino, both slain, were among the suspects in a Hollywood ambush. Investigators hope the arrests help solve broader Los Angeles underworld violence as other gang figures were jailed.

Negotiation Team Back In Korea

Allied negotiators returned to Korea to resume cease fire talks with Kaesong neutral zone commanders awaiting Ridgway’s new neutrality demand. Peiping and Pyongyang radios gave little on U N. proposals while Red broadcasts claimed U N. planes intend to stall talks.
